from flask import Flask, render_template, request, redirect, url_for, send_file
import pandas as pd
import bs4
import csv
from openpyxl import Workbook
import os
app = Flask(__name__)
app.config['MAX_CONTENT_LENGTH'] = 800 * 1024
upload_path = 'convertr/'
@app.route("/")
def home():
return render_template("index.html")
@app.route("/convert/<var>/<err>")
def convert(var, err):
return render_template("convert.html", variable = var, err = err)
@app.route("/download", methods=['POST'])
def download():
if request.method == 'POST':
name = request.form.get('name')
html = request.form.get('html')
try:
f = open(upload_path+name+".html", "w")
f.write(html)
f.close()
return send_file(name+'.html', as_attachment=True)
except:
return render_template('download.html', html = "Due to some error, file cannot be downloaded!", err = "1", name = "0")
finally:
if(os.path.isfile(upload_path+name+'.html')):
os.remove(upload_path+name+'.html')
def x2h(ename, name):
try:
excel_data = pd.read_excel(ename, sheet_name=None)
html = ""
for sheet_name, sheet_data in excel_data.items():
if sheet_data.empty:
html += f"<h2>{sheet_name}</h2>\n"
html += "<h4>This sheet is empty!<h4>"
else:
html += f"<h2>{sheet_name}</h2>\n"
html += sheet_data.to_html(index=False) + "\n\n"
html = html.replace("NaN","")
return render_template('download.html', html = html, err = "0", name = name)
except:
return render_template('download.html', html = "Due to some error, HTML cannot be generated!", err = "1", name = "0")
finally:
if(os.path.isfile(ename)):
os.remove(ename)
def c2h(fname, name):
try:
df = pd.read_csv(fname)
html = df.to_html(index=False)
html = html.replace("NaN","")
return render_template('download.html', html = html, err = "0", name = name)
except:
return render_template('download.html', html = "CSV is blank or unable to convert!", err = "1", name="0")
finally:
if os.path.isfile(fname):
os.remove(fname)
def h2x(hname, name):
try:
with open(hname, 'r', encoding='utf-8') as html_file:
html_content = html_file.read()
soup = bs4.BeautifulSoup(html_content, 'html.parser')
tables = soup.find_all('table')
if not tables:
return render_template('download.html', html = "No tables found or unable to detect!", err = "1", name="0")
else:
workbook = Workbook()
for table_index, table in enumerate(tables, start=1):
worksheet = workbook.create_sheet(title=f'Table_{table_index}')
for row_index, row in enumerate(table.find_all('tr'), start=1):
for col_index, cell in enumerate(row.find_all(['td', 'th']), start=1):
worksheet.cell(row=row_index, column=col_index, value=cell.get_text(strip=True))
workbook.remove(workbook.active)
workbook.save(upload_path+name+'.xlsx')
return send_file(name+'.xlsx', as_attachment=True)
except:
return render_template('download.html', html = "Due to some error, File cannot be converted!", err = "1", name="0")
finally:
if os.path.isfile(hname):
os.remove(hname)
if os.path.isfile(upload_path+name+'.xlsx'):
os.remove(upload_path+name+'.xlsx')
def h2c(hname, name):
try:
with open(hname, 'r', encoding='utf-8') as html_file:
html_content = html_file.read()
soup = bs4.BeautifulSoup(html_content, 'html.parser')
tables = soup.find_all('table')
if not tables:
return render_template('download.html', html = "No tables found or unable to detect!", err = "1", name="0")
else:
csv_filename = upload_path+name+'.csv'
with open(csv_filename, 'a', newline='', encoding='utf-8') as csv_file:
csv_writer = csv.writer(csv_file)
for table_index, table in enumerate(tables, start=1):
if table_index > 1:
csv_writer.writerow([])
csv_writer.writerow([f"Table-{table_index}"])
csv_writer.writerow([])
for row in table.find_all('tr'):
csv_writer.writerow(cell.get_text(strip=True) for cell in row.find_all(['td', 'th']))
return send_file(name+'.csv', as_attachment=True)
except:
return render_template('download.html', html = "Due to some error, File cannot be converted!", err = "1", name = "0")
finally:
if os.path.isfile(hname):
os.remove(hname)
if os.path.isfile(upload_path+name+'.csv'):
os.remove(upload_path+name+'.csv')
@app.route('/success/<var>', methods = ['POST'])
def success(var):
if request.method == 'POST':
f = request.files['file']
try:
f.save(upload_path+f.filename)
except:
return redirect(url_for('convert', var = var, err = "File cannot be fetched. Try again!"))
if var == 'x2h':
name = f.filename.replace(".xlsx", "")
return x2h(upload_path+f.filename, name)
elif var == 'c2h':
name = f.filename.replace(".csv", "")
return c2h(upload_path+f.filename, name)
elif var == 'h2x':
name = f.filename.replace(".html", "")
return h2x(upload_path+f.filename, name)
elif var == 'h2c':
name = f.filename.replace(".html", "")
return h2c(upload_path+f.filename, name)
return redirect(url_for('home'))
